Røta, the captivating album by Ragnhild Hemsing, is a mesmerizing journey through the rich musical heritage of Norway and beyond. Released on February 5, 2021, under the Berlin Classics label, this album spans a full hour and three minutes, offering a diverse collection of traditional tunes, classical arrangements, and original compositions.
Hemsing, a virtuoso on the Hardanger fiddle and violin, showcases her exceptional talent and versatility throughout the album. She masterfully blends traditional Norwegian folk music with classical pieces, creating a unique and enchanting soundscape. The album features a mix of well-known and lesser-known works, including arrangements of pieces by Edvard Grieg, traditional Norwegian and Swedish folk melodies, and original compositions.
The tracklist is a testament to Hemsing's musical prowess and her deep connection to her cultural roots. From the hauntingly beautiful "Passacaglia after Handel" to the lively "Bjøllelåtten," each piece is performed with precision and passion. The album also includes arrangements of Grieg's "Lyric Suite" and "Lyric Pieces," offering a fresh perspective on these classical masterpieces.
